An empty file is a file that is not needed. > arch/arm/cpu/armv7/mx6/Makefile | 1 + > arch/arm/cpu/armv7/mx6/mp.c | 134 ++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++ > arch/arm/cpu/armv7/mx6/soc.c | 6 ++ > arch/arm/include/asm/arch-mx6/imx-regs.h | 13 +++ > arch/arm/include/asm/arch-mx6/sys_proto.h | 1 + > arch/arm/include/asm/mp.h | 11 +++ > include/configs/mx6_common.h | 2 + > 7 files changed, 168 insertions(+) > create mode 100644 arch/arm/cpu/armv7/mx6/mp.c > create mode 100644 arch/arm/include/asm/mp.h > I have just investigate a bit. The file is included by common/board_f.c but it is, frankly, quite not used. There are several prototype inside it: void setup_mp(void); void cpu_mp_lmb_reserve(struct lmb *lmb); int is_core_disabled(int nr); They are not used at all. u32 determine_mp_bootpg(unsigned int *pagesize); This is the only one that is used. Then it makes more sense to drop mp.h from board_f.c and add a prototype for determine_mp_bootpg().
